Why did the number of sea turtles decrease due to global warming?

Physics
1 answer:
eduard4 years ago
8 0

Hotter sand from increasing temps results in decreased hatching rates or nest failure. High sand temps also affect hatchlings by altering natural sex ratios, with hotter temps producing more female hatchlings. <span>Sea turtles use ocean currents to travel and find prey. Warming ocean temps influence migratory species by altering currents and impacting the distribution and abundance of prey species.</span>
